自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(1)
  • 资源 (3)
  • 收藏
  • 关注

原创 c/c++ 函数入栈详解

对技术执着的人,比如说我,往往对一些问题,不仅想做到"知其然",还想做到"知其所以然".C语言可谓博大精深,即使我已经有多年的开发经验,可还是有许多问题不知其所以然。某天某地某人问我,C语言中函数参数的入栈顺序如何?从右至左,我随口回答。为什么是从右至左呢?我终究没有给出合理的解释。于是,只好做了个作业,于是有了这篇小博文。    #include    void foo(int x, i

2015-06-09 20:42:51 1943

qt5开发实例及源码

QT5开发及实例PDF及书中源码 第1章Qt概述   1.1什么是Qt   1.2Qt5的安装   1.2.1下载Qt5Creator   1.2.2运行Qt5Creator   1.2.3Qt5开发环境   1.3Qt5开发步骤及实例   1.3.1Qt5Designer设计简单实例   1.3.2代码实现简单实例   L1.2Qt5安装:概念解析   伙伴编辑模式(EditBuddy)   L1.3Qt5开发步骤及实例:概念解析   L1信号和槽机制(Signal&Slot)   L2Qt5元对象系统   L3布局管理器   第2章Qt5模板库、工具类及控件   2.1字符串类   2.1.1操作字符串   2.1.2查询字符串数据   2.1.3字符串的转换   2.2容器类   2.2.1QList类、QLinkedList类和QVector类   2.2.2QMap类和QHash类   2.3QVariant类   2.4算法及正则表达式   2.4.1Qt5常用算法   2.4.2基本的正则表达式   2.5控件   2.5.1按钮组(Buttons)   2.5.2输入控件组(InputWidgets)   2.5.3显示控件组(DisplayWidgets)   2.5.4空间间隔组(Spacers)   2.5.5布局管理组(Layoms)   2.5.6容器组(Containers)   2.5.7项目视图组(ItemViews)   2.5.8项目控件组(ItemWidgets)   2.5.9小综合例子   L2.1字符串类QString:概念解析   L1隐式共享   L2内存分配策略   L2.5Qt5控件:概念解析   Qt5::WindowFlags枚举类型   第3章Qt5布局管理   3.1分割窗口QSplitter类   3.2停靠窗口QDockWidget类   3.3堆栈窗体QStackedWidget类   3.4基本布局(QLayout)   3.5综合例子:修改用户资料   第4章Qt5基本对话框   4.1标准文件对话框类   4.1.1函数说明   4.1.2创建步骤   4.2标准颜色对话框类   4.2.1函数说明   4.2.2创建步骤   4.3标准字体对话框类   4.3.1函数说明   4.3.2创建步骤   4.4标准输入对话框类   4.4.1标准字符串输入对话框   4.4.2标准条目选择对话框   4.4.3标准int类型输入对话框   4.4.4标准double类型输入对话框   4.5消息对话框类   4.5.1Question消息框   4.5.2Information消息框   4.5.3Warning消息框   4.5.4Critical消息框   4.5.5About消息框   4.5.6AboutQt消息框   4.6自定义消息框   4.7工具盒类   4.8进度条   4.9调色板与电子钟   4.9.1QPalette类   4.9.2QTime类   4.9.3综合例子   4.10可扩展对话框   4.11不规则窗体   4,12程序启动画面(QSplashScreen)   第5章Qt5主窗体   5.1Qt5主窗体构成   5.1.1基本元素   5.1.2典型案例(文本编辑器)   5.1.3菜单与工具栏的实现   5.2Qt5文件操作功能   5.2.1新建文件   5.2.2打开文件   5.2.3打印文件   5.3Qt5图像坐标变换   5.3.1缩放功能   5.3.2旋转功能   5.3.3镜像功能   5.4Qt5文本编辑功能   5.4.1设置字体   5.4.2设置字号   5.4.3设置文字加粗   5.4.4设置字体倾斜   5.4.5文字加下画线   5.4.6设置文字颜色   5.4.7设置字符格式   5.5Qt5排版功能   5.5.1实现段落对齐   5.5.2实现文本排序   第6章Qt5图形与图片   6.1Qt5位置相关函数   6.1.1区别概述   6.1.2使用举例   6.2Qt5基础图形的绘制   6.2.1绘图框架设计   6.2.2绘图区的实现   6.2.3主窗口的实现   6.3Qt5双缓冲机制   6.3.1原理与设计   6.3.2绘图区的实现   6.3.3主窗口的实现   6.4显示Qt5SVG格式图片   L6.4Qt5SVG格式图

2015-05-20

qt4开发中文版

1. 简介................................................................................................................................6 1.1 内容概要..................................................................................................................6 2. 窗体..............................................................................................................................8 2.1. 内建窗体................................................................................................................8 2.2. 定制窗体..............................................................................................................10 3. 信号和槽.....................................................................................................................14 3.1. 信号和槽示例......................................................................................................15 3.2. 元对象编译器......................................................................................................16 4. GUI 应用程序.............................................................................................................17 4.1 主窗口...................................................................................................................18 4.2. 菜单.......................................................................................................................18 4.3. 工具栏..................................................................................................................19 4.4. 动作......................................................................................................................19 4. 5. 停靠窗口.............................................................................................................20 4.6. 对话框..................................................................................................................21 4.7. 交互式帮助..........................................................................................................22 4.8. 多文档界面..........................................................................................................23 4.9. 向导页..................................................................................................................23 4.10. 设置....................................................................................................................24 4.11. 多线程................................................................................................................24 4.12. 桌面集成............................................................................................................25 5. Qt Designer (Qt设计师).......................................................................................26 5.1. 使用 Qt Designer ..............................................................................................26 5.2. Qt Assistant(Qt 助手)...................................................................................27 5.3. GUI 应用程序示例..............................................................................................28 5.4. 扩展 Qt Designer ..............................................................................................32 6. 2D 和 3D 图形..........................................................................................................33 6.1. 绘图......................................................................................................................34 6.2. 图像......................................................................................................................34 6.3. 绘图设备和打印..................................................................................................35 6.4. 可缩放的矢量图形 (SVG).................................................................................36 6.5. 图形视图框架......................................................................................................36 6.6. 3D 图形................................................................................................................38 7. 项目视图.....................................................................................................................40 7.1. 标准项目视图......................................................................................................40 7.2. Qt 的模型/视图框架...........................................................................................41 8. 文本处理.....................................................................................................................42 8.1. 富文本编辑..........................................................................................................42 8.2. 富文本处理..........................................................................................................43 8.3. 自定义..................................................................................................................44 9. 数据库.........................................................................................................................45 3Qt 4.3 白皮书 © 2007 Trolltech ASA 9.1. 执行 SQL 命令..................................................................................................45 9.2. SQL 模型.............................................................................................................46 9.3. 数据敏感的控件..................................................................................................47 10. 国际化.......................................................................................................................49 10.1. 文本输入和显示................................................................................................50 10.2. 翻译程序............................................................................................................50 10.3. Qt Linguist .........................................................................................................51 11. Qt Script ....................................................................................................................54 11.1. 脚本编程架构....................................................................................................54 11.2 好处和使用.........................................................................................................55 12. 布局...........................................................................................................................56 12.1. 内建布局管理器................................................................................................56 12.2. 嵌套式布局........................................................................................................57 13. 样式和主题...............................................................................................................59 13.1. 内建样式............................................................................................................59 13.2. 窗体的样式表....................................................................................................60 13.3. 自定义样式........................................................................................................60 14. 事件...........................................................................................................................62 14.1. 事件的创建........................................................................................................62 14.2. 事件的交付........................................................................................................62 15. 输入/输出和网络......................................................................................................64 15.1. 文件处理............................................................................................................64 15.2. XML ....................................................................................................................65 15.3. 进程间通信........................................................................................................66 15.4. 网络....................................................................................................................66 15.4.1 加密通讯.....................................................................................................68 16. 集合类.......................................................................................................................69 16.1. 容器....................................................................................................................69 16.2. 隐示共享............................................................................................................70 17. 插件和动态库...........................................................................................................71 17.1. 插件....................................................................................................................71 17.2. 动态库................................................................................................................71 18. 构建 Qt 应用程序...................................................................................................73 18.1. Qt 的构建系统..................................................................................................73 18.2.Qt 的资源系统...................................................................................................75 18.3. 测试 Qt 应用程序...........................................................................................75 19. Qt 的架构..................................................................................................................76 19.1. X11 .....................................................................................................................76 19.2. Microsoft Windows...........................................................................................77 19.3. Mac OS X ..........................................................................................................77 20. 特定平台的扩展和 Qt 解决方案...........................................................................79 20.1. ActiveX 的互操作性.........................................................................................79 4

2015-05-20

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除